In recent years, the company has undergone a profound transformation in its energy matrix, adopting innovative solutions to reduce emissions and increase its efficiency.
🚩 The Challenge
With operations spread across Brazil and the world, Natura needed to overcome some obstacles:
- High electricity consumption in factories and distribution centers
- The need to reduce CO₂ emissions throughout the supply chain
- Growing demand for more efficient processes
- Market pressure for more robust ESG practices
Furthermore, the expansion of production lines has increased the need for stable, predictable, and sustainable energy.
🔧 The Solution: Renewable Energy + Sustainable Management
To address these challenges, Natura has implemented a set of energy initiatives:
✔ Implementation of solar power plants at manufacturing facilities
The company invested in its own power generation, reducing its dependence on the public grid and ensuring clean electricity.
✔ Contracting renewable energy in the market
Part of the operations began using energy from sources such as wind and biomass.
✔ Modernization of air conditioning and lighting systems
Smart sensors and automation have helped eliminate invisible waste.
✔ Real-time energy monitoring and management
The adoption of energy control platforms has enabled rapid adjustments, greater efficiency, and cost reduction.
📉 Results Achieved
In just a few years, Natura has registered significant improvements:
✔ 100% renewable energy in its operations in Brazil
All units began operating on energy with low environmental impact.
✔ Reduction of more than 30% in carbon emissions
Resulting from the use of clean energy and operational efficiency.
✔ Reduced costs and greater predictability
Energy management has made expenses more stable and prevented waste.
✔ International recognition
The company has been recognized by organizations such as the CDP (Carbon Disclosure Project) and has become a global benchmark in ESG.
